
The ‘Make Christmas Magic’ campaign introduces products from south-east producers, including the Homemade Brownie Company, Weald Smokery, Speciality Breads and Korker.
It also includes Kff’s own Purple Pineapple brand, which is produced on its headquarters’ site in Aylesford. Purple Pineapple is a versatile sandwich filling that is used for creating festive canapes.
Over the past three years the company has focused on increasing its range, with a particular focus on ‘fresh’, including hundreds of new meat, fish and fresh produce lines. As a part of the foodservice supplier Sysco, Kff has access to a range of products and introduced more than 300 Sysco own label products.
